Bayonet 250

The Bayonet 250 is a rugged amphibious crawler designed for military land, littoral and underwater operations in a range of challenging conditions. Designed to be two-person-portable and one-person-operable, it can be programmed for fully autonomous operation or controlled via tether or RF link buoy.

The subsea crawler utilises a fusion of single or dual RTK-capable GNSS receivers with advanced inertial navigation to provide precise navigation even when submerged. The built-in inclinometer and pressure sensor deliver high-accuracy depth measurements.

The Bayonet 250 can be equipped with a variety of sensor and payload packages, and custom integrations can also be performed.

Specifications:

Dimensions: 48 x 52 x 14 inches
Standard Open Deck Space: 33 x 14 inches
Weight (With Batteries): 250 lbs
Range (dry/wet): 24 miles / 10 miles
Deck Capacity: 250 lbs (113kg)
Ground Pressure (dry/wet) 0.39 psi / 0.20 psi (10’ track)
0.26 psi / 0.13 psi (15’ track)
Power Available: 5V (500mA), 12V (3A), 24V (3A), 48V
I/O: 2x RS232
1x RS485
2x non-isolated analog input
2x non-isolated analog output
2x isolated digital input
2x isolated digital output
4x Ethernet
